         On June 11, 1998,  Tredegar  acquired  Canada-based  Exal Aluminum Inc.
("Exal"). Exal operates two aluminum extrusion plants in Pickering,  Ontario and
Aurora,  Ontario.  Both  facilities  manufacture  extrusions  for  distribution,
transportation,   electrical,   machinery  and   equipment,   and  building  and
construction  markets.  The Pickering  facility also produces  aluminum logs and
billet for internal use and for sale to customers.

         On  February  6, 1998,  Tredegar  acquired  two  Canada-based  aluminum
extrusion  and  fabrication  plants  ("ReyCan")  from  Reynolds  Metals  Company
("Reynolds"). The plants are located in Ste-Therese,  Quebec, and Richmond Hill,
Ontario.  Both  facilities  manufacture  products used primarily in building and
construction,  transportation, electrical, machinery and equipment, and consumer
durables markets.

         On  May  30,  1997,   Tredegar  acquired  an  aluminum   extrusion  and
fabrication  plant in El Campo,  Texas,  from  Reynolds.  The El Campo  facility
extrudes and fabricates  products used primarily in  transportation,  electrical
and consumer durables markets.

         These  acquisitions  were accounted for using the purchase method.  The
operating  results and financial  position of the five plants have been included
in Tredegar's consolidated financial statements since the dates acquired.

         The pro forma  information  for the six months ended June 30, 1998, and
the year ended  December  31,  1997,  assumes  that,  at the  beginning of 1997,
Tredegar made these acquisitions by using available cash and cash equivalents of
$75.5  million  and by  issuing  Class  I  Shares  of  Tredegar's  Bon L  Canada
subsidiary valued at $11.2 million (see Note (1) on page 4).

         Excluded from the pro forma  results are cost savings and  efficiencies
expected from the consolidation of aluminum extrusion  operations.  Accordingly,
the pro forma  financial  information  does not purport to be  indicative of the
future  results or the  financial  position  of  Tredegar  or the net income and
financial  position  that would  actually  have been  attained had the pro forma
transactions  occurred on the dates or for the periods indicated.  The pro forma
financial information is unaudited.

         In connection with the  acquisition of Exal,  380,172 shares of Class I
non-voting preferred shares of Tredegar's Bon L Canada subsidiary were issued to
Exal's  former  shareholders  (the  "Class I  Shares").  The Class I Shares  are
exchangeable  into shares of Tredegar common stock on a one-for-one  basis. Each
Class I Share is  economically  equivalent to one share of Tredegar common stock
and accordingly accounted for in the same manner.

                                       4
<PAGE>

         The combined purchase accounting adjustments reflect the revaluation of
the historical basis of identifiable net assets acquired to estimated fair value
and the  recognition  of  deferred  income  taxes for  differences  between  the
financial  reporting  and tax basis of related net assets.  The  revaluation  of
property,  plant and equipment is being depreciated over the estimated remaining
useful lives of related assets.  No goodwill arose from the  acquisitions of the
former  Reynolds plants since the estimated fair value of the  identifiable  net
assets acquired equaled the purchase price. Goodwill (the excess of the purchase
price over the estimated fair value of identifiable  net assets acquired) of $13
million was  recorded on the  acquisition  of Exal and is being  amortized  on a
straight-line basis over 40 years.

(2) The pro forma  adjustments  to net sales and cost of goods sold  reflect the
sale of  aluminum  logs and billet by Exal to ReyCan  during the  preacquisition
periods. Related intercompany profit in inventory is immaterial.

(3) The pro  forma  adjustments  to  "Other  income  (expense),  net"  relate to
interest income removed from the results of operations due to the assumed use of
cash  and  cash  equivalents  at  the  beginning  of  the  period  to  fund  the
acquisitions.

         Pro forma average cash outflows include average dividends applicable to
the Bon L Canada Class I Shares issued in connection with the Exal  acquisition.
Exal's interest  expense has been eliminated on a pro forma basis since its debt
was paid-off by Tredegar with available cash on the acquisition date.

(4) The pro forma  adjustment to selling,  general and  administrative  expenses
represents  management  fees paid  pursuant  to  agreements  with two  companies
related to former  shareholders  of Exal that were terminated at the acquisition
date.
